    Vintage Ford 1930's Film and Tins, they are complete with film inside.
    Any information as to where I can research these will be greatly appreciated, I have looked anywhere possible hoping for some help here. I did not want to remove the film concerned about causing harm. I did look at one, and it look like some advertising photos. These were found in my parents attic, Dad was a collector and restored vintage Ford cars. Thank you so much

      The chances are the film inside is degrading and will need restoration.
      I would start but following up with one of the national film archives to see if they are interested or even aware of these films. They should be able to refer you on.
      I would also think about contacting The Benson Ford Research Center.
